What does the process of fertilization create

Biology
1 answer:
konstantin123 [22]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

A zygote

Explanation:

Fertilization is the process through which two gametes fuse to create a new organism. In humans, an egg and a sperm fuse to create a new cell called a zygote which develops into a fetus.

During transcription, what happens to the rna polymerase if a repressor protein attaches to the operator
Vitek1552 [10]

If a repressor protein attaches to the operator, RNA polymerase cannot proceed to transcribe key enzymes needed by the organism. This can be seen in the trp operon in E .coli bacteria.

Projection maps of earth are made in a variety of ways , such as the Robinson’s projection , Mercator projection, and conic proj
maxonik [38]

Answer:

C. All projection maps are subject to varying types of distortion.

Explanation:

The only truly accurate representation of Earth is the globe, as earth is a sphere. When one tries to map out a 3-d sphere on a piece of paper, it is impossible without some kind of distortion occurring. This distortion happens with distance, size, and sometimes other factors. Different projections are used for different purposes because some are more accurate than others in terms of distance, size, relative position, etc.
